Fintech Spotlight: Crypto, Digital Banks, & Leadership Shifts

From key leadership changes in Malaysia’s fintech scene and lifting of the digital bank moratorium in the Philippines, to emerging trends in crypto and digital banking, the Malaysian and ASEAN fintech world is off to a dynamic start in 2025. In this episode of Enterprise Explores, we explore these developments with Vincent Fong, Chief Editor of Fintech News Malaysia.

Vincent breaks down the latest trends, including Malaysia’s evolving crypto strategy, the competitive dynamics of digital banks, and insights on Singapore’s emerging unicorns. We also explore broader regional trends such as the rise of stable coins, the growth of cross-border payments, and increasing industry consolidation. Vincent shares his expert perspective on how these shifts are reshaping the financial sector and what opportunities and challenges lie ahead for startups and investors alike.

Whether you’re an entrepreneur, investor, or industry stakeholder, this conversation offers insights into the current state and future of fintech in the region.
